Module: Use
- Defined in:
- lib/gamefic-standard/modules/use.rb
Class Method Summary collapse
- .available(*args) ⇒ Object
- .children(*args) ⇒ Object
- .family(*args) ⇒ Object
- .from(objects, *args) ⇒ Object
- .itself(*args) ⇒ Object
- .parent(*args) ⇒ Object
- .reachable(*args) ⇒ Object
- .room(*args) ⇒ Object
- .siblings(*args) ⇒ Object
- .text(*args) ⇒ Object
- .visible(*args) ⇒ Object
Class Method Details
.available(*args) ⇒ Object
22 23 24 |
# File 'lib/gamefic-standard/modules/use.rb', line 22 def self.available *args Gamefic::Query::Available.new *args end |
.children(*args) ⇒ Object
2 3 4 |
# File 'lib/gamefic-standard/modules/use.rb', line 2 def self.children *args Gamefic::Query::Children.new *args end |
.family(*args) ⇒ Object
6 7 8 |
# File 'lib/gamefic-standard/modules/use.rb', line 6 def self.family *args Gamefic::Query::Family.new *args end |
.from(objects, *args) ⇒ Object
42 43 44 |
# File 'lib/gamefic-standard/modules/use.rb', line 42 def self.from objects, *args Gamefic::Query::External.new objects, *args end |
.itself(*args) ⇒ Object
38 39 40 |
# File 'lib/gamefic-standard/modules/use.rb', line 38 def self.itself *args Gamefic::Query::Itself.new *args end |
.parent(*args) ⇒ Object
10 11 12 |
# File 'lib/gamefic-standard/modules/use.rb', line 10 def self.parent *args Gamefic::Query::Parent.new *args end |
.reachable(*args) ⇒ Object
26 27 28 |
# File 'lib/gamefic-standard/modules/use.rb', line 26 def self.reachable *args available *args end |
.room(*args) ⇒ Object
34 35 36 |
# File 'lib/gamefic-standard/modules/use.rb', line 34 def self.room *args Gamefic::Query::Room.new *args end |
.siblings(*args) ⇒ Object
14 15 16 |
# File 'lib/gamefic-standard/modules/use.rb', line 14 def self.siblings *args Gamefic::Query::Siblings.new *args end |
.text(*args) ⇒ Object
18 19 20 |
# File 'lib/gamefic-standard/modules/use.rb', line 18 def self.text *args Gamefic::Query::Text.new *args end |
.visible(*args) ⇒ Object
30 31 32 |
# File 'lib/gamefic-standard/modules/use.rb', line 30 def self.visible *args available *args end |